    Crab "soup Dumplings" (Dim Sum)
    By Nose on June 20, 2005

    Recipe #126427

    "Not soup with dumplings in it, but dumplings with soup in them. This is a famous kind of steamed dumpling for dim sum. You bite a little hole in the dumpling, then carefully sip the scalding hot broth out of it, then dip the rest of the dumpling in a dip and eat. It's amazing how they get it inside-out like that. I have just learned, from a cookbook..."

    Har Gow (Shrimp Dumplings)
    By Hey Jude on January 23, 2005

    Recipe #109191

    "Although these are some work, you'll be very proud of the results. These are those lovely, translucent dumplings you get at dim sum places. The tapioca flour and wheat starch can usually be found at good oriental food stores. These are best made in a bamboo steamer. I've included a recipe for a dip but you can use your own favorite dumpling..."
